Demographics & education

People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Total 21,622 -- 19,855,288 --
Male 10,659 49.3 9,799,252 49.4
Female 10,963 50.7 10,056,036 50.6
 null  null  null  null  null
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ander people 3,617 16.7 455,031 2.3

In the 2006 Census, 21,622 people were usually resident in Alice Springs: of these 49.3% were male and 50.7% were female. Of the total population 16.7% were Aboriginal and/or Torres Strait Islander people.

Age
People
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
0-4 years 1,715 7.9 1,260,405 6.3
5-14 years 3,376 15.6 2,676,807 13.5
15-24 years 3,045 14.1 2,704,276 13.6
25-54 years 10,566 48.9 8,376,751 42.2
55-64 years 1,927 8.9 2,192,675 11.0
65 years and over 993 4.6 2,644,374 13.3
Median age 32 -- 37 --

In the 2006 Census, 23.5% of people usually resident in Alice Springs were children aged 0-14 years, and 13.5% were people aged 55 years and over. The median age was 32 years.

Cultural & language diversity

Country of birth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Australia 15,952 73.8 14,072,944 70.9
Other top responses:  null  null  null  null
England 721 3.3 856,939 4.3
United States of America 695 3.2 61,720 0.3
New Zealand 427 2.0 389,463 2.0
Philippines 190 0.9 120,539 0.6
Scotland 125 0.6 130,204 0.7

In the 2006 Census, 73.8% of people usually resident in Alice Springs, stated they were born in Australia. Other common responses for country of birth were England 3.3%, United States of America 3.2%, New Zealand 2.0%, Philippines 0.9% and Scotland 0.6%.

Religious affiliation, top responses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
No Religion 5,296 24.5 3,706,557 18.7
Catholic 4,617 21.4 5,126,882 25.8
Anglican 2,662 12.3 3,718,248 18.7
Lutheran 1,394 6.4 251,106 1.3
Uniting Church 1,195 5.5 1,135,422 5.7

In the 2006 Census, the most common responses for religious affiliation for people usually resident in Alice Springs were No Religion 24.5%, Catholic 21.4%, Anglican 12.3%, Lutheran 6.4% and Uniting Church 5.5%.

Language, top responses (other than English)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Arrernte 269 1.2 2,830 0.0
Warlpiri 151 0.7 2,512 0.0
Italian 102 0.5 316,890 1.6
Luritja 101 0.5 1,484 0.0
Pitjantjatjara 87 0.4 2,659 0.0
 null  null  null  null  null
English only spoken at home 17,680 81.8 15,581,333 78.5

In the 2006 Census, the most common responses for language other than English spoken at home by people usually resident in Alice Springs were Arrernte 1.2%, Warlpiri 0.7%, Italian 0.5%, Luritja 0.5% and Pitjantjatjara 0.4%. English was stated as the only language spoken at home by 81.8%.

Employment

Employment
People aged 15 years and over
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Worked full-time 8,324 70.5 5,827,432 60.7
Worked part-time 2,378 20.1 2,685,193 27.9
Away from work 510 4.3 337,991 3.5
Hours worked not stated 308 2.6 253,567 2.6
Unemployed 283 2.4 503,804 5.2
Not in the labour force 3,105 -- 5,271,116 --
Total in labour force (includes employed and unemployed people) 11,803 -- 9,607,987 --
View labour force information

During the week prior to the 2006 Census, 11,803 people aged 15 years and over in Alice Springs were in the labour force. Of these 70.5% worked full-time, 20.1% worked part-time, 4.3% were away from work, 2.6% were employed but did not state their hours worked and 2.4% were unemployed. 3,105 people were not in the labour force.

Occupation
Employed people aged 15 years and over
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Professionals 2,475 21.5 1,806,010 19.8
Clerical and Administrative Workers 1,818 15.8 1,365,805 15.0
Technicians and Trades Workers 1,599 13.9 1,309,258 14.4
Community and Personal Service Workers 1,599 13.9 801,906 8.8
Managers 1,315 11.4 1,202,267 13.2
Sales Workers 947 8.2 896,208 9.8
Labourers 925 8.0 952,520 10.5
Machinery Operators And Drivers 571 5.0 604,616 6.6

In the 2006 Census, the most common responses for occupation for Alice Springs were Professionals 21.5%, Clerical and Administrative Workers 15.8%, Technicians and Trades Workers 13.9%, Community and Personal Service Workers 13.9%, Managers 11.4%, Sales Workers 8.2%, Labourers 8.0% and Machinery Operators And Drivers 5.0%.

Industry of employment, top responses
Employed people aged 15 years and over
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
State Government Administration 838 7.3 131,453 1.4
School Education 758 6.6 414,214 4.5
Accommodation 456 4.0 117,705 1.3
Hospitals 433 3.8 303,923 3.3
Architectural, Engineering and Technical Services 413 3.6 135,346 1.5

In the 2006 Census, of the employed people aged 15 years and over in Alice Springs, the most common responses for industry of employment included State Government Administration 7.3%, School Education 6.6%, Accommodation 4.0%, Hospitals 3.8% and Architectural, Engineering and Technical Services 3.6%.

Median weekly incomes
People aged 15 years and over
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Personal 677 -- 466 --
Family 1,518 -- 1,171 --
Household 1,245 -- 1,027 --

In the 2006 Census in Alice Springs, the median weekly personal income for people aged 15 years and over who were usual residents was $677, the median family income was $1,518 and the median household income was $1,245.

Tenure
Occupied private dwellings
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Owned outright 1,392 16.4 2,478,264 32.6
Owned with a mortgage (includes being purchased under rent/buy scheme) 2,968 35.0 2,448,205 32.2
Rented (includes rent-free) 3,146 37.1 2,063,947 27.2
Other tenure type 72 0.8 65,715 0.9
Tenure type not stated 895 10.6 540,050 7.1

In the 2006 Census in Alice Springs, 16.4% of occupied private dwellings were owned outright, 35.0% were owned with a mortgage and 37.1% were rented.

Landlord type
Occupied private dwellings being rented (including rent-free accommodation)
Alice Springs % Alice Springs Australia % Australia
Real estate agent 1,041 33.1 1,043,198 50.5
State or Territory housing authority 633 20.1 306,697 14.9
Other landlord type 1,319 41.9 652,012 31.6
Landlord type not stated 151 4.8 62,037 3.0

In the 2006 Census in Alice Springs, of the occupied private dwellings being rented, 33.1% were rented from a real estate agent, 20.1% were rented from a State or Territory housing authority and 41.9% were rented from other landlord type.
